Well, no, well, they had all the suit crisis
02:32
in the mid-2000s, 2007, 2008, 2009,
02:36
and then they banned the performance suits
02:38
because it turned into a battle
02:41
between suit manufacturers, and it works.
02:43
The suits made athletes faster.
02:47
And the most amazing world championships was 2009
02:50
because nobody, including the athletes themselves,
02:52
had any idea, A, how fast they were gonna go,
02:54
or who was gonna win the medals.
02:56
It was a fascinating experiment, but technology works,
03:00
so they got rid of it.
03:02
So in swimming, no, now we're back to smaller suits.
03:06
And the records were always gonna be broken.
03:12
We thought no one's gonna go faster than the suit era.
03:14
Only took a few years,
03:15
and we learned what the suits did for the athletes,
03:18
and then you train for those benefits,
03:21
and then sport moves forward.
03:23
Sport moves forward,
03:23
so these records are all gonna go eventually.
03:25
Some will last longer than others,
03:27
but they're all gonna go.
